Groundwater is stored underground, so its distribution is governed by how much water arrives (precipitation), how much is lost back to the air (evaporation) and how easily water can soak in (the infiltration capacity or permeability of the surface). How far a place lies from the sea does not, by itself, control how much water percolates and is held below ground, so that is the factor which does not affect groundwater distribution.

Groundwater occurs in the pore spaces and fractures of rocks below the water table. Whether an area is rich or poor in groundwater depends on the water budget of that place — recharge from precipitation, losses through evaporation, and how readily the surface lets water infiltrate (its permeability, slope and vegetation cover).

- Precipitation is the principal source of natural groundwater recharge.
- Evaporation returns water to the atmosphere before it can infiltrate, reducing recharge.
- The permeability and infiltration capacity of the surface determine how much water reaches the water table.
- Slope, vegetation and rock porosity also shape groundwater storage; mere distance from the sea does not.
